[*]she clings to him and wants to go to a love hotel with him (a person she just met). She says she hasn't been in a place like that before but that might as well be a lie (especially considering the other example I've given from ch.20)

She clings to him as a result of his clear self-doubt and in response to him saying that he wants to walk her to the station to make up for how disappointing he is. Her doing that is a clear communication that she doesn't find him distasteful and instead wants to be near him. They end up in a hotel district because he wants to spend more time with her so he tries to take a detour. She laughs about it and asks him where he was taking her, and then says in response that she's never been down this street either. She floats the idea of going into a hotel as a field trip, but when he says she should value herself more, she says she's happy she met him and wraps herself around him again, saying that they should head back.

If you wanna characterize her as a manipulative slutty virgin hunter, the fact that she pulled back when he showed signs of discomfort invalidates this characterization. Nor does she say she's a virgin or unfamiliar with the idea of love hotels, but instead that she isn't familiar with that street.

[*]she takes his phone while hugging and adds herself to his contacts (tf??? to reiterate, she just met him for the first time)

At the station, after watching the guy take a detour to a love hotel district and it being clear that he only did that because he didn't know the area but wanted to not go straight to the station, she says "we're here already," asks him if he's going the same way she is, hears him talk, again, about how he's sorry that she had to stay out late cause of him. She responds by saying she had a good time and that she's interested in him even more now. She reaches into his pocket and pulls out his phone to put it in his hand, and says that if he wants to meet her again, he should feel free to contact her. She didn't add herself to his contacts, she was already in there. This is how they arranged to meet. They have met for the first time in person, but know each other from online conversations and text messages between them.

If you want to characterize her as pushy and forcing herself onto him, her action doesn't actually cross any boundaries or place herself anywhere new in his life or contacts. It's better read as a reminder of their already existing connection and encouragement to use it whenever he wants.

[*]later waits for him to start the convo

After coming on super strong to someone who seemed to resist the idea, she waits to see if he's actually interested enough to respond. This is... the right thing to do. She doesn't actually know if he'd want to meet her again, even though she was very clear about how much she liked spending time with him and how she'd like to do it more. So instead of pushing it, she waits to see if he'll respond and indicate that he's interested. You see her in the bath happy that he does, and again almost looking lovestruck when she's at the gym and gets his messages.

If you want to characterize her as being manipulative and going quiet after the date to force him to follow up, that's actually what he does because he's too nervous. She made it very clear that she wants to see him again. It's up to him to show interest in continuing to meet her.

[*]when they finally set a date she tells him to "be a good boy and wait for her"

Ten days later she hasn't heard from him because he's still in his head about how she actually didn't have a good time and would never come out again if he asked. He wants to, but he can't think of a good reason to talk to her and "wanting to talk to her" isn't a good enough excuse for him. He watches her socials and notices that she liked a post about a movie premiere that's coming up this weekend, so he invites her to that. She's happy to receive the message, we literally watch her get it and it's the gym shot I talked about up there, but has to decline because she has plans with someone else the upcoming weekend. Before you go AH HA, remember that this was the 'meeting her brother' subplot, where her brother almost got stabbed, apparently again, and they met up.

But, he doesn't know that yet. So he sees it as a dodge. He reads it, looks at it a long time, decides that she clearly doesn't want to see him, and is GOING to delete it until she calls. Where she says she wants to meet him next week, and we can literally watch him start to melt as she talks in his ear. She ends the call with that line, but it's clearly a sexy delivery, and we see her blushing and smiling at the phone after she hangs up, saying 'how cute.' Almost like she finds him really cute or something.

If you want to characterize her as being demanding and manipulative, this is after she already asked if he wanted to see her again and got a non-answer, then asked if seeing the movie next week is okay, and after she didn't hear from him in 10 days. If anything, it's an attempt to keep his interest when she knows she won't see him for a while and hasn't heard from him in a bit.
